Nagios3 auf Ubuntu
Aus Howtos und Gedankenstuetzen
master :~# cd /usr/src/nagios master :/usr/src/nagios# tar xzf nagios-3.0.6.tar.gz master :/usr/src/nagios# cd nagios-3.0.6 master :/usr/src/nagios/nagios-3.0.6#
master :/usr/src/nagios/nagios-3.0.6# vi include/nagios.h -> #define MAX_PLUGIN_OUTPUT_LENGTH 8192 master :/usr/src/nagios/nagios-3.0.6# vi include/common.h -> #define MAX_INPUT_BUFFER 8192
master :~# groupadd nagios master :~# groupadd nagcmd master :~# usermod -G nagcmd www-data master :~# useradd -d /usr/local/nagios -s /bin/bash -g nagios nagios
master :~# apt-get install apache2 build-essential libgd2-xpm-dev libperl-dev php5-mysql libapache2-mod-php5 php5-gd master :~#/usr/src/nagios/nagios-3.0.6# /configure --enable-embedded-perl --enable-event-broker --with-httpd-conf=/etc/apache2/conf.d/ --with-command- group=nagcmd master :~#/usr/src/nagios/nagios-3.0.6# make all master :~#/usr/src/nagios/nagios-3.0.6# make fullinstall
############## make install make install-init make install-config make install-commandmode
##############
nano /usr/local/nagios/etc/objects/contacts.cfg EMAIL
make install-webconf
htpasswd -c /usr/local/nagios/etc/htpasswd.users nagiosadmin
ln -s /etc/init.d/nagios /etc/rcS.d/S99nagios
/usr/local/nagios/bin/nagios -v /usr/local/nagios/etc/nagios.cfg
master:/usr/src/nagios# tar xzf nagios-plugins-1.4.11.tar.gz master:/usr/src/nagios# cd nagios-plugins-1.4.11
master :~# apt-get install libssl-dev libmysqlclient15-dev libsnmp-base snmp libnet-snmp-perl master :/usr/src/nagios/nagios-plugins-1.4.11# ./configure master :/usr/src/nagios/nagios-plugins-1.4.11# make install
Kategorien: Ubuntu | Nagios | Monitoring